Indica / Sativa — retail shopping guide
Indica, sativa and hybrid are a retail shopping convention — not a reliable guide to genetics or effects. When researchers analysed 89,923 commercial samples across six states, these labels did not predict a plant’s terpene or cannabinoid profile, and a genome-wide study found sativa- and indica-labelled plants to be genetically indistinct (PLOS ONE 2022; Nature Plants 2021). The labels are so fluid that AK-47, a hybrid, won “Best Sativa” at the 1999 Cannabis Cup and “Best Indica” four years later. For an accurate, genetics-true picture, see the chemotype above.

About AK-OG Kush
AK-OG Kush cannabis seeds by Amsterdam Genetics brings everything you love from the OG Kush and combines them with the world renown AK-47. This has produced a wonderful heavy hitting Indica which gives growers great yields! The dense buds of this strain are home to high concentrations of THC crystal formations. Due to the heavy narcotic effects of this strain, it is ideal for medicinal use. Think pain relief, sleeping and eating disorders. When it comes to flavours you can expect to be tempted by the usual great coffee kush aroma. This strain maintains the earthy yet pungent tones while the taste is often described as spicy with a woody like taste on exhaling. The AK-OG cannabis seed has a 9 – 10 week flowering time. Depending on conditions, growers can expect their plants to reach 1.20-1.50 meters producing a 500-600 g/m² indoors. When grown outside expect heights to reach between 2.00-2.50 meters with a 400-600g per plant yield. Parents: AK-47 x OG Kush
